publish/v1/ is the stable downstream interface for this DVC capstone. It is smaller than the full repository on purpose. A downstream reviewer should not need the entire internal training story to understand what was promoted.

Published files

File Meaning Why it belongs in the promoted contract
data-profile.json row counts and population profile from the split step it explains what population the evaluation summarizes
metrics.json promoted accuracy, precision, recall, f1, threshold, and eval row count it is the first quantitative review surface
model.json trained model coefficients and metadata it preserves the promoted scoring behavior
params.yaml promoted split, training, and decision parameters it keeps the semantic control surface explicit
predictions.csv promoted eval predictions with identifiers and outcomes it supports spot checks on real rows
report.md human-readable summary of the promoted state it gives a concise review surface without forcing raw file inspection
manifest.json promoted inventory with hashes and training summary it binds the release boundary into one auditable record

What this contract is not

publish/v1/ is not:

  • the entire internal repository history
  • a substitute for dvc.lock
  • a full experiment log
  • proof that the local cache is durable

Those questions still belong to the wider repository and its recorded execution state.

Good review order

  1. manifest.json
  2. data-profile.json
  3. params.yaml
  4. model.json
  5. metrics.json
  6. report.md
  7. predictions.csv

That route moves from contract inventory into control surface, then into evaluation, then into record-level evidence.
